Core Mechanic

Roll 1d6 + stat vs two d10 challenge dice. Beat both for a strong hit, beat one for a weak hit, beat neither for a miss. Momentum can cancel challenge dice. Progress tracks measure long-term objectives; iron vows drive the narrative forward.

Best For

Solo or small-group dark fantasy questing with fiction-first moves, oracle tables, and zero GM-prep play.

Highlights

Fully free PDF, well-designed solo play, momentum system creates tension, oracle tables eliminate need for a GM

Considerations

Progress track math can feel opaque at first, oracle tables can produce contradictory results requiring interpretation, limited asset variety in the base game, momentum economy requires careful management
